Sportsmetrics™

Girl playing soccerAllied Services Spine & Sports Medicine Center is the only certified clinical site for Sportsmetrics™ in northeastern Pennsylvania.

Sportsmetrics™  is the first and only training program scientifically proven to decrease serious knee ligament injuries in female athletes and even enhance their level of performance.  For those who have sustained a knee injury, the program can help to optimize recovery.  Recent research has shown that the program can also deliver significant benefits to male athletes.

This six-week training program consists of three one-hour sessions per week.  It incorporates four components:

  • Dynamic warm-up using sport specific motions
  • Jump training (plyometrics)
  • High intensity strength training
  • Flexibility training for increased range of motion and agility

Digital imaging and computer analysis allow us to develop programs to correct improper jumping, landing, pivoting and cutting techniques and to build optimal balance and control of lower extremity muscular strength.

Jump training is the core of the Sportsmetrics™  Program.  Key factors emphasized are proper posture, body alignment, jumping straight up with no excessive movement, soft landings, and correct preparation for the next jump. Goals are to decrease harmful landing forces at the knee and increase muscular endurance, power, strength and speed.

Sportsmetrics™  is designed and structured to progress the athlete from technique development to performance enhancement.  It has been clinically proven to:

  • Significantly reduce the risk of serious knee injuries – up to 4 times
  • Increase vertical jump by an average of 10% – up to 4 inches
